Sliced salmon with Wild Garlic

Ingredients

  • 600 g salmon fillet (s), cut into strips
  • 2 onion (s), diced
  • 80 g butter
  • 400 ml cream
  • 200 ml white wine
  • 100 g wild arlic, chopped
  • salt and pepper
  • 400 g mushrooms

Instructions

  1. Sauté the onions in butter, heat the pan very strongly and fry the salmon vigorously and deglaze with the white wine. Transfer the salmon to a bowl and cover. Put the cream and the mushrooms in the pan and let reduce a little, if necessary thicken a little. Season with salt and pepper and add the wild garlic. Add the salmon again and let it steep a little more. Tender wheat, rice, pasta or simply baguette tastes good with it.
